From Single Agents to Autonomous Societies: Exploring Multi-Agent AI
Multi-agent machine learning (MAI) is a fascinating subfield of computer science that investigates the interactions of multiple autonomous agents within a shared realm. These agents, often modeled as software programs or robots, collaborate with each other and their surroundings to accomplish specific objectives. The field encompasses a wide variety of applications, from modeling complex social systems to developing intelligent robots that can work collaboratively in real-world scenarios.
Multi-agent AI differs from traditional single-agent approaches by focusing on the emergent attributes that arise from the connections between agents. One of the key challenges in multi-agent AI is to design algorithms that enable agents to evolve effectively within a dynamic and complex environment. Researchers are exploring various techniques, such as reinforcement learning, to address this challenge and tap into the full potential of multi-agent systems.
The field of multi-agent AI is rapidly evolving, with significant advancements being made in areas such as autonomous driving. As our understanding of complex systems grows, multi-agent AI is poised to play an increasingly important role in solving some of the world's most pressing challenges.
